BACK to the Future: The Musical has been hit with woke warnings — including one about the DeLorean hypercar's fire trail.
Bosses warn the time-travel motor's flaming tracks could startle or alarm audiences.
It is one of 16 snowflake alerts on the stage version of Michael J Fox's 1985 hit film.
Bosses at the Adelphi Theatre in London's West End warn the DeLorean 'leaves behind fire tracks that are alight' as it travels back to 1955.
It also cautions 'there is a pyrotechnic spark' as it exits the stage.
In another scene featuring the car, audiences are told inventor Doc Brown is 'sprayed loudly and powerfully' by CO2 jets.
Elsewhere, for the cast's performance of Chuck Berry song Johnny B.
Goode, bosses warn 'disco lights' are hoisted above the stage.
There is also guidance about a 'special effect scene' at the end as the car lets out a 'loud rumbling sound effect.'
The theatre's website adds: 'Back to the Future contains loud sounds, strobe lights, haze, fire and pyrotechnics at certain points during the performance.'
Senior Tory MP Sir Alec Shelbrooke said: 'I am stunned by how ludicrous this trigger warning is.'
We previously reported stage versions of the Full Monty and Roald Dahl's Matilda had been slapped with similar warnings.
LW Theatres, which owns the Adelphi, was asked to comment.
